Chicago: American Library Association. Good with no dust jacket. 1926. Hardcover. This book includes a laid in page of stationery from the Free Public Library in Worcester that has a note from Robert Shaw and is signed by him. Hard cover (rebound from paperback) published by American Library Assoc. in 1926. Dark grey cloth covers with green spine. The pastedown on the spine that the lettering is on is chipped and torn. Pages have slight tanning, and some pages are uncut along the top edge. Book is in good condition. 93 pages, .6 lb.; American Library Pioneers II; 8vo 8" - 9" tall; 93 pages; Signed by Author .
